## Changed defaults

Heads up: the Ledgerline tax-rate lookup cache now defaults to a 15-minute TTL instead of 24 hours. Turns out rates in the Veldt County sandbox were going stale mid-demo, which was embarrassing. Eviction is now LRU rather than FIFO, and the cache warms on boot. If you're reviewing, check that nothing hardcodes the old TTL. The new defaults land as follows.

deployment values, bajop-taweg:
holwyn:
  log_level: debug
  metrics_host: metrics.holwyn.zemvarsys.internal
  pool_size: 32

## Further Reading

The Glimmerpane tile-rendering cache layer has several nuances that matter during release cuts, particularly around eviction thresholds and warm-start behavior after a schema bump. Before approving a rollout, review the cache invalidation matrix and the notes on regional pre-warming compiled by the Veltrix platform team. The full architecture overview and release checklist live on our internal wiki page.

dashboard of taduf-yagap = https://confluence.tolvaqsys.internal/display/display/projects/display

Handover — Top Floor Quiet Room

Priya, the quiet room on level 9 at Calder House is now bookable again after the ventilation fix. Please keep the blinds down until the glare film arrives, and log any booking clashes with facilities. The door lock was rekeyed on Tuesday, so use the new code below.

badge for fajog-fahap: bdg-G-50

**Runbook: SQL lint checks (Quillbase)**

All SQL files in the Quillbase repo must pass sqlward before merge: uppercase keywords, no SELECT *, and explicit JOIN conditions. Run the linter locally with `make lint-sql`. The linter fetches rule packs from our internal registry, which requires authentication via the env file. Add the registry token on the line immediately following this one.

vault entry, yadug-yahig: VAULT_KEY8=0123db84